Although they can vary in size and power usage, you can typically expect a window ac to consume about 1500 watts of electricity for larger models and 1000 watts for smaller ones. A window ac can use anywhere from 0.3 kwh and 2.5 kwh of energy per hour, depending mainly on the cooling capacity of the air conditioner, and its energy efficiency.
